All @prairielearn/session versions

@prairielearn/session @4.0.3

License
No
Install Scripts
5
Dependencies
22
Dev Dependencies
37.0 KB
Package Size
Published

The implementation borrows heavily from prior art such as [`express-session`](https://github.com/expressjs/session) and [`fastify-session`](https://github.com/fastify/session). However, the semantics and functionality have been changed to better suit Prai

Maintainers

nwalters512mwest1066reteps

Dependencies (5)

PackageConstraintRegistry Status
cookie ^0.7.2 <1 auto_approved
uid-safe ^2.1.5 auto_approved
on-headers ^1.1.0 auto_approved
cookie-signature ^1.2.2 auto_approved
express-async-handler ^1.2.0 auto_approved

Dev Dependencies (22)

PackageConstraintRegistry Status
tsx ^4.21.0 auto_approved
vitest ^4.1.2 auto_approved
express ^4.22.1 auto_approved
@types/qs ^6.15.0 auto_approved
node-fetch ^3.3.2 auto_approved
typescript ^5.9.3 auto_approved
@types/node ^24.12.2 auto_approved
fetch-cookie ^3.2.0 auto_approved
@types/cookie ^0.6.0 <1 auto_approved
@types/express ^4.17.25 <5 auto_approved
@types/uid-safe ^2.1.5 Not imported
@types/node-fetch ^2.6.13 auto_approved
@types/on-headers ^1.0.4 No greenflagged match
set-cookie-parser ^3.1.0 auto_approved
source-map-support ^0.5.21 auto_approved
@vitest/coverage-v8 ^4.1.2 auto_approved
@prairielearn/tsconfig ^2.0.0 Not imported
@types/cookie-signature ^1.1.2 No greenflagged match
@types/set-cookie-parser ^2.4.10 auto_approved
@typescript/native-preview ^7.0.0-dev.20260305.1 auto_approved
@prairielearn/express-test-utils ^2.0.10 auto_approved
@types/express-serve-static-core ^4.19.8 <5 auto_approved

Transitive Dependency Tree

6 transitive deps max depth 2
  ├─ cookie ^0.7.2 <1 → 0.7.2
  ├─ cookie-signature ^1.2.2 → 1.2.2
  ├─ express-async-handler ^1.2.0 → 1.2.0
  ├─ on-headers ^1.1.0 → 1.1.0
├─ uid-safe ^2.1.5 → 2.1.5
  ├─ random-bytes ~1.0.0

Changes from v4.0.2

Dependency Changes

ChangePackageVersion
removed @types/express ^4.17.25

File Changes

0 added 0 removed 11 modified size delta: -.3 KB

Commit: 839149d31b82 Browse source

Published to npm: